Police seeking driver in Parika fatal accident

POLICE are hunting for the driver of a vehicle that killed a pedestrian on the Hydronie Public Road at Parika, East bank Essequibo (EBE) on November 27, 2020.
Dead is Kayum Alie,of Bushy Park Squatting Area, EBE. Police said that the accident occurred about 21:55h.

Police investigations have revealed that the car was proceeding south along the western driveway at a fast rate of speed, when the driver lost control and collided with the pedestrian, who was standing by the median waiting to cross the road.

Upon impact, the car reportedly turned turtle and then collided with a nearby shop, which is situated on the western side of the carriageway.
As a result of the collision, the pedestrian received injuries about his head and body, while the driver exited the car and made good his escape on foot.
The pedestrian was picked up by the police and taken to the Leonora Diagnostic Centre, where he was pronounced dead. The body was taken to the Ezekiel Funeral Parlour’s mortuary, while the car is currently lodged at the Leonora Police Station.
